Two PiGs in a Pod – Yasmine Hooson
In this episode, we speak to Yasmine Hooson, who is the Talent Acquisition Partner for systems house, VEKA.
Yasmine discusses what made VEKA stand out as a potential career option, how she promotes the company to people of all ages to get people intot he glazing sector, from school children to future employees from other industries, and what transferable skills would be needed to apply for a role at VEKA.
Plus, outside of the ‘9-5’, Yasmine explains how VEKA and its employees play a huge role in the local area of Burnley, working alongside Burnley FC in the Community to connect with locals, such as in its Dementia Cafe.
Yasmine also takes part in our quick fire question round, telling us her the last thing she Googled, her hero (sort of!), and her go-to karaoke song.
